44 projects to generate electricity from PV solar systems in Abu Dhabi
Abu Dhabi - WAM

Saif Saeed Al Qubaisi, Director-General of the Regulation and Supervision Bureau, Abu Dhabi, has said that six self-regulatory licences have been issued to produce electricity using Photovoltaic solar panels on the rooftops of buildings in Abu Dhabi with a total capacity exceeding three megawatts.

With the new licences, the number of licenced projects that would generate electricity from PV systems on the rooftops of buildings in Abu Dhabi, has reached 44.

In a statement to the Emirates News Agency, WAM, he said that 81 licences were issued in 2017 by the bureau, including permanent, development, self-supplying and self-organisation licences, and one issued for the strategic project to store freshwater in Liwa, being the top priority among them.

He pointed out that the total capacity of the rooftop PV solar panels in Abu Dhabi has doubled to reach six megawatts, and the rate of the projects is expected to increase in the following period because of the low cost of solar panels and consumer awareness.
